针对目前国内供电可靠率的管理多数停留在事后控制的现状,介绍了利用配电管理系统(DMS)实现供电可靠率预控与全过程管理的思路,并以湖州电力局DMS项目为例,对供电可靠率的几种预控手段进行了说明,对全过程管理的概念和实现方法进行了阐述. 相似文献

优势菌混合接种泥炭滴滤塔去除混合硫系 总被引:3,自引:1,他引:2
研究了混合菌种接种到泥炭填料塔后,去除混合硫系恶臭H2S、甲硫醚和甲硫醇的情况.筛选自H2S驯化泥炭上的化能硫杆菌Au3和DMS驯化泥炭上的化能硫杆菌Au7混合接种后,对混合气中H2S的去除不变,对MT有一定的去除能力,但对DMS的去除率则不高;接种了筛选自H2S驯化泥炭上的异养型假单胞菌Hm-6和自养型硫杆菌Au7的泥炭生物填料塔,对混合硫系恶臭的去除经历了一个由低到高的过程,去除率最后达到100%,表明Hm-6和Au7混合投加后对恶臭的去除更有效,有着广阔的应用前景。 相似文献

介绍GIS在XRP-2000配电网自动化系统中的应用,并结合XRP-2000配电网自动化系统中的GIS开发,详细分析其实现手段、功能以及与其他DMS功能模块的接口。 相似文献

Short-circuit Analysis in Large-scale Distribution Systems With High Penetration of Distributed Generators

In this paper a short-circuit computation (SCC) procedure for large-scale distribution systems with high penetration of distributed generators based on contemporary technologies is proposed. The procedure is suitable for real-time calculations. Modeling of modern distributed generators differs from the modeling of traditional synchronous and induction generators. Hence, SCC procedures found on the presumption of distribution systems with only traditional generators are not suitable in nowadays systems. In the work presented in this paper, for computation of the state of the system with short-circuit, the improved backward/forward sweep (IBFS) procedure is used. Computation results show that the IBFS procedure is much more robust than previous SCC procedures, as it takes into account all distribution system elements, including modern distributed generators. 相似文献

《Journal of the Institute of Brewing》2017,123(2):178-184
Boiling the wort is an energy‐intensive step during beer production. The central objective of the process is the evaporation of unwanted flavour components, above all the flavour component dimethyl sulphide (DMS). To reduce the required overall evaporation, a recent development involves the insertion of a stripping column into the vapour discharge vent of the wort kettle in which the wort is directed from the kettle against the ascending vapour. The calculation by means of procedural fundamentals and the validation of the process in a large brewery are the subject matter of this article. Process improvement in comparison with conventional boiling systems is documented. Copyright © 2017 The Institute of Brewing & Distilling 相似文献

动态力学粘弹性频率谱对离聚体乳胶IPN阻尼机制的研究EI 总被引:3,自引:0,他引:3
合成了离聚体乳胶IPN(Io-LIPN)新型阻尼材料,用动态力学粘弹性频率谱对离聚体乳胶IPN阻尼机制的研究,计算了表观活化能,进一步揭示了阻尼机制。 相似文献

R.W. Ehrich 《Automatica》1983,19(6):655-662
As the complexity of human-computer interfaces increases, those who use such interfaces as well as those responsible for their design have recognized an urgent need for substantive research in the human factors of software development. Because of the magnitude of the task of producing software for human-computer interfaces, appropriate tools are needed for defining and improving such interfaces, both in research and in production environments. DMS (dialogue management system) is a complete system for defining, modifying, simulating, executing, and monitoring human-computer dialogues. It is based upon the hypotheses that: (1) dialogue software should be designed separately from the code that implements the computational parts of an application, and (2) different roles are defined for the dialogue author and the programmer to achieve that goal. This paper discusses several of the technical aspects underlying the design of DMS. 相似文献
